What Does Sux Mean?

The term sux is a slang term that is used as a shortened version of the word “sucks.” It is often used to express disappointment or dissatisfaction with something. The use of “sux” instead of “sucks” is a playful way to add emphasis or make the statement more casual. The term originated in the early days of internet slang and has since become popular in online conversations and social media. It is commonly used by teenagers and young adults, but can be used by anyone who wants to add a bit of slang to their language. It’s important to note that the term sux does not have a sexual meaning. It is simply a slang term used to express disappointment or dissatisfaction. It is not considered offensive or inappropriate, but it is more casual and may not be appropriate in formal or professional settings.
